Brokerages Set Host Hotels & Resorts, Inc. (NASDAQ:HST) Price Target at $18.90

Shares of Host Hotels & Resorts, Inc. (NASDAQ:HSTGet Free Report) have been assigned a consensus rating of “Hold” from the fifteen analysts that are covering the company, Marketbeat reports.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ell rating, six have issued a hold rating and eight have issued a buy rating on the company. The average twelve-month target price among brokers that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$18.90.

HST has been the topic of several research analyst reports. Compass Point downgraded Host Hotels & Resorts from a “buy” rating to a “neutral” rating and cut their price objective for the company from $20.00 to $18.00 in a report on Monday, March 10th. Morgan Stanley cut their price objective on Host Hotels & Resorts from $15.00 to $14.00 and set an “equal weight” r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day, April 22nd. Raymond James cut their price objective on Host Hotels & Resorts from $23.00 to $20.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day, February 18th. UBS Group cut their price target on Host Hotels & Resorts from $19.00 to $18.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day, January 28th. Finally, Evercore ISI cut their price target on Host Hotels & Resorts from $20.00 to $18.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a report on Monday, April 28th.

Host Hotels & Resorts Price Performance

NASDAQ:HST opened at $15.50 on Friday. Host Hotels & Resorts has a 52 week low of $12.22 and a 52 week high of $19.37. The company has a quick ratio of 2.90, a current ratio of 1.91 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.77. The company has a market capitalization of $10.75 billion, a P/E ratio of 15.66 and a beta of 1.29. The stock’s fifty day moving average is $14.34 and its two-hundred day moving average is $16.34.

Host Hotels & Resorts (NASDAQ:HST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ported $0.64 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.56 by $0.08. The firm had revenue of $1.59 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.55 billion. Host Hotels & Resorts had a return on equity of 10.37% and a net margin of 12.26%.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 8.4%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$0.60 EPS. Equities analysts expect that Host Hotels & Resorts will post 1.88 EPS for the current year.

Host Hotels & Resorts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, April 15th. Investors of record on Monday, March 31st were paid a dividend of $0.20 per share. The ex-dividend date was Monday, March 31st. This represents a $0.80 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 5.16%. Host Hotels & Resorts’s dividend payout ratio is presently 83.33%.

About Host Hotels & Resorts

Host Hotels & Resorts, Inc is a real estate investment trust, which engages in the management of luxury and upper-upscale hotels. It operates through the following geographical segments: United States, Brazil, and Canada. The company was founded in 1927 and is headquartered in Bethesda, MD.
